Welfare check reported near north Birch street
Heard on: Tulsa OK Law Dispatch Group Calls
00:36
00:00
Eleven 19 , 1108 , 19 and oh eight for a welfare check at 1305 North Birch, 1305 North Birch Apartment 916 .
Medical Emergency reported near N Birch St, Owasso, OK 74055 on Feb 8, 2026, 10:56 PM. As discussed during the dispatch call, a welfare check is being conducted near North Birch Street after a caller identified as Cameron became unresponsive to follow-up texts. AI-generated summary from public dispatch audio. Not an official report.
Full audio, timeline, and verification tools are unlocked inside CrimeRadar.